And so the final showdown begins, first i need to explain some things.
Yes Cyan has a magic command in the battle, but i did not equip any espers, i think that comes from the fact i learned shell from one of the items. (I think it was the Force Shield but dont hold me to that.)
Second is the recording is not completely coordinated between fights as i decided to record it in tiers and needed to stop/restart the recording between them.

Now on to the actual fight, i was unable to do it at level 50, because i couldnt defeat Tier 3 (The head part has 9999 HP and heals with pearl wind very often.) unless i was EXTREMELY lucky, which never really happed, so i went and gained 5 levels, which made the fight much more bearable.

I'll explain my setup for the final fight completely.
Sky render (Cyan's most powerful weapon, which doesnt really matters since Cyan's swordtechs arent affected by weapon power.)
Force shield (Mainly used to boost my magic block, believe me it's impossible to get through this fight alone without a high one.)
Red cap (While not the best helm defensively, it adds 25% HP max, which makes it the best helmet overall.)
Force Armor (Used for Mblock and to reduce elemental damage by half.)
Ribbon (Simply to avoid the tons of status effects the tiers do and Kefka himself.)
Marvel shoes (Shell+Sage+Regen+Hate, need i say more?)
And finally, Paladin Shield which i switch to during Kefka himself, while having less Mblock absorbs all of his level 3 spells, which he usually uses RIGHT after reducing my HP to 1, so it helps a great deal.


And finally, about this fight itself, the first Tier is obviously the easiest one, it tends to focus on physical attacks, but it also throws you in the front row (And back in the back row) with reverse polarity, upon dying, there's a chance he will cast quake which hits for around 2300, so keep your HP high when you know he's about to die and that's pretty much it.
Use Empowerer when you need healing, otherwise, spam that Quadra Slice.
